Despite her transfer from SRLM, AMD reluctant to leave chair | | | Early Times Report
SRINAGAR, July 4: In a clear and brazen violation of Government orders, a KAS officer is adamant of not leaving her place of posting in State Rural Livelihood Mission (SRLM) under the administrative control of Rural Development Department (RDD) inspite of being transferred by Government almost 3 weeks ago. Details available with Early Times reveal that Rifat Aftab Qureshi, who was serving as the Additional Mission Director (AMD) J&K State Rural Livelihood Mission (SRLM) was transferred on June 19th 2019 and was posted as Joint Director in the Department of Food, Civil Supplies and Consumer Affairs (FCS &CA) Kashmir. However, two weeks on sinc, Qureshi is still holding the post of Additional Mission Director SRLM, reliable sources told Early Times They said that she had not yet joined the new place of posting. Although Joint Director Handicrafts, Kashmir-whom the General Administration Department (GAD) had assigned the additional charge of the post of Additional Mission Director (AMD) , SRLM, Kashmir for now- has "officially joined, but the lady is not leaving the chair," sources added. The lady KAS officer, sources said, "has told the department that she will get the transfer order revoked by the higher ups in the department". Sources told Early Times that after she was transferred as Additional Mission Director, SRLM, Kashmir, the officer "sought some time" from the new appointee to the post. "But, she has not yet left the chair. I don't know why she is doing this as it tantamounts to breaking of rules" a source said. |
